🎨 Materials Used: CTMH Silver Bells Collection
✔ CTMH CTMH Silver Bells Collection – Soft winter hues with delicate holiday designs.
✔ Cardstock Colors: Pine & Journey—rich, classic Christmas tones.
✔ Ornament Dies – Elegant, intricate focal points that elevate the design.
✔ Silver & Gold Foil Paper – Because holiday magic = SHINE! ✨
✔ Coordinating Ink Pads – Keeping the sentiment crisp & festive!
⏳ Step-by-Step: How I Made These Early Cards
1️⃣ Card Base & Layers: I kept it clean & simple with layered cardstock and patterned paper.
2️⃣ Die-Cut Ornaments: I cut my focal point from gold & silver foil paper (because who doesn’t love a little shimmer?!)
3️⃣ Stamped Sentiment: A simple, classic Christmas phrase ties it all together.
4️⃣ Final Touches: Foam strips for dimension + tiny embellishments to complete the look!
